How Steven Spielberg Built His Billion-Dollar Fortune
Massive success rarely happens overnight. Spielberg transformed a small directing career into one of history’s greatest entertainment empires. Early television work helped him understand pacing, storytelling, and audience psychology. Later, blockbuster films generated incredible profits through ticket sales and licensing. Over time, Steven Spielberg backend deals became legendary because he accepted smaller salaries in exchange for percentages of movie profits.
One famous example involves Steven Spielberg earnings from Jurassic Park. Instead of demanding gigantic upfront money, Spielberg accepted backend profit participation. That single decision reportedly earned him hundreds of millions. Likewise, the famous Steven Spielberg Star Wars bet with George Lucas became another financial masterpiece. Spielberg traded points on his own movie for a small percentage of Star Wars profits. That handshake deal turned into a fortune worth hundreds of millions over time.

Steven Spielberg’s Business Ventures and Investments
Movie directing alone does not explain the enormous Steven Spielberg fortune. His business instincts transformed him into a media mogul. Through Amblin Entertainment, the famous Amblin Entertainment owner created television series, movies, and family entertainment projects that generated billions globally.
Later, Spielberg co-founded DreamWorks Pictures alongside Jeffrey Katzenberg and David Geffen. The company reshaped Hollywood production during the 1990s. Today, the DreamWorks Pictures founder remains heavily connected to film production, licensing, and creative partnerships. Additionally, Steven Spielberg investments include real estate, media rights, gaming ventures, and entertainment technology.
